Cultural & Spiritual notes
The name "Praba" carries a profound cultural significance in Hindu tradition and society. Its literal meaning as "one who radiates light" echoes the Hindu belief in the inner light that illuminates the soul, also known as 'Prana Shakti' or the inner self. This name portrays the ideal of an enlightened individual who sheds light on others and contributes to their spiritual growth and progress. In turn, this can be seen as a way to honor and uphold the values of knowledge, wisdom, and self-illumination that are intrinsic to Indian culture and spirituality.
The spiritual significance of the name "Praba" can be understood through the lens of various Hindu philosophies. For instance, in the Yogic tradition, the inner light or spirit (Jivaatma) is considered to be the fundamental reality that pervades all beings. The name, therefore, serves as a constant reminder of an individual's inner divine nature, inspiring the pursuit of knowledge, self-awareness, and spiritual growth. Additionally, in the Bhagavad Gita, Lord Krishna speaks about the inner light or the Atman being the true self that a person should seek, and the external world being an illusion or Maya. The name "Praba" can thus be seen as a call to examine the inner self, ignite the light of knowledge and understanding, and embark on a journey of self-discovery and spiritual awakening.
